Course structure

• Risk Assessment and Analysis in Engineering Contexts
• Incident Investigation Techniques and Root Cause Analysis
• Emergency Response Planning and Crisis Management
• Safety Standards and Regulatory Compliance in Engineering
• Human Factors and Error Management in Incident Prevention
• Risk Communication and Stakeholder Engagement
• Advanced Risk Mitigation Strategies and Controls
• Data-Driven Decision Making for Incident Risk Management
• Case Studies and Lessons Learned from Engineering Incidents
• Continuous Improvement and Risk Management Auditing

Career path

Risk Management Engineer

Specializes in identifying and mitigating risks in engineering projects, ensuring compliance with safety standards and regulations.

Incident Response Analyst

Focuses on analyzing and responding to engineering incidents, developing strategies to prevent future occurrences.

Safety Compliance Officer

Ensures engineering projects adhere to safety protocols and regulatory requirements, minimizing risk exposure.
